What is AI Analysis of Oral Presentations?

AI analysis of oral presentations refers to the use of artificial intelligence technologies to evaluate and provide feedback on spoken content. This process involves several key components:
- Speech Recognition: Converts spoken words into text for analysis.
- Natural Language Processing (NLP): Analyzes the text to understand meaning, context, and structure.
- Sentiment Analysis: Determines the emotional tone of the speech, such as positive, negative, or neutral.
- Speaker Identification: Recognizes and differentiates between multiple speakers.

Understanding these components helps learners appreciate how AI can enhance the evaluation of oral presentations by providing objective and consistent feedback.

How Does AI Analyze Oral Presentations?

The technical process of AI analysis involves several steps:
1. Speech Recognition: The AI system converts spoken words into text using advanced algorithms.
2. Natural Language Processing (NLP): The text is analyzed for meaning, grammar, and context.
3. Sentiment Analysis: The system evaluates the emotional tone of the speech, identifying positive, negative, or neutral sentiments.
4. Speaker Identification: The AI distinguishes between different speakers, which is useful in group settings.

This multi-step process ensures a comprehensive analysis of oral presentations.

Challenges and Limitations

Despite its advantages, AI analysis faces several challenges:
- Accuracy: Struggles with accents, dialects, and complex language structures.
- Context Understanding: May misinterpret nuances and cultural references.
- Emotional Nuance: Difficulty in capturing deep emotional tones accurately.
- Privacy Concerns: Ethical issues related to recording and analyzing personal speech.

Addressing these challenges is crucial for improving AI systems and ensuring their responsible use.
